    If I made this again I would use more contrasting fabrics...or all solids maybe?  The aqua print heart disappears into the larger heart...so keep that in mind when choosing fabrics.  

    That empty white space in the upper right was begging for some embroidery or fun quilting.  I almost embroidered "love" in the corner...then thought adding a heart in the quilting might be even better.  I traced a heart cookie cutter onto the fabric with a disappearing ink pen, then went over it twice with my sewing machine to trace the heart outline.  Then I quilted it normally, starting and stopping once I got to the edges of the heart.  I love how it turned out, and how it looks from a distance!

        Middle Age Mom (love your name by the way!) I used a plain old 2.4 stitch length on all of it...usually I lengthen my stitches to 3 or so when I'm straight line quilting but I didn't on this one. I also just use the same old cotton 50 wt. aurifil thread that I use for piecing! So nothing special done there but I'm glad it pops! :)
